  2. tensorflow/compiler/mlir/tensorflow/ir/tf_ops.td

    cond: A Tensor. If the tensor is a scalar of non-boolean type, the
        scalar is converted to a boolean according to the
        following rule: if the scalar is a numerical value, non-zero means
        True and zero means False; if the scalar is a string, non-empty
        means True and empty means False. If the tensor is not a scalar,
        being empty means False and being non-empty means True.
